Applications Engineering Manager manages all solutions support activities, including the pre-sales scoping process and the post-sales design and implementation activities for complex technical products. Oversees sales demo preparation and delivery and facilitates technical requirements gathering sessions. Being a Applications Engineering Manager ensures the review of customer technical specifications is accurate and provides solid recommendations of specific products or services. Leads the planning and design of product configuration, custom solutions, enhancements, or upgrades and directs the delivery of problem resolution, repairs, or workarounds. Additionally, Applications Engineering Manager may deliver technical product training or information sessions to customers and internal audiences.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a director. The Applications Engineering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Applications Engineering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
Perform mechanical inspection on Aerospace and commercial machined parts inspection using a wide variety of hand tools, (Micrometers, Calipers, Thread Gages, Height Gages etc.) Optical comparator and CMM. Ability to read blueprints and determine acceptability to established procedures.
Duties & Responsibilities:
Work with Machinists, Operators & Engineering to inspect manufactured and received product
Perform First Piece, In Process, Incoming inspection & Final Inspection as required by work instructions and Purchase Order requirements
Have familiarity with CMM operation, preferably PCDMIS Software a plus
Create First Articles to AS9102 Format
Perform incoming inspection on all raw material and review material certifications to specification requirements.
Have familiarity with ISO9001 / AS9100 preferred
Understand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ing
Control, monitor and maintain all quality records
Initiate Discrepancy Reports for non-confirming material
Be well organized with good written and verbal communications skills
Knowledge of Microsoft Office (work, Excel etc.)
Experience working in aerospace/defense industry a plus
